protected void btnReprovar_Click(object sender, EventArgs e) { Resultado resultado = new Resultado(); PedidoFacade oAprovacaoFacade = new PedidoFacade(); resultado = new PedidoFacade().Cancelar(Convert.ToInt32(gvListaAprov.DataKeys[Int32.Parse((sender as ImageButton).CommandArgument)].Value.ToString())); if (resultado.Sucesso) { List<Aprovacao> oAprovacao = new List<Aprovacao>(); oAprovacao = oAprovacaoFacade.ListaAprovacao(ref resultado); ListaGridPersistida = oAprovacao; gvListaAprov.DataSource = (List<Aprovacao>)ListaGridPersistida; gvListaAprov.DataBind(); } }
protected void Page_Load(object sender, EventArgs e) { if (!Page.IsPostBack) { Resultado resultado = new Resultado(); PedidoFacade oAprovacaoFacade = new PedidoFacade(); List<Aprovacao> oAprovacao = new List<Aprovacao>(); oAprovacao = oAprovacaoFacade.ListaAprovacao(ref resultado); if (resultado.Sucesso) { ListaGridPersistida = oAprovacao; gvListaAprov.DataSource = (List<Aprovacao>)ListaGridPersistida; gvListaAprov.DataBind(); } } }
private void PreencherGrid(int usuarioID) { Resultado resultado = new Resultado(); PedidoFacade oPedFacade = new PedidoFacade(); List<MeusPedidos> oPedidos = new List<MeusPedidos>(); oPedidos = oPedFacade.Listar(usuarioID, ref resultado); gvListaMeusPed.DataSource = null; gvListaMeusPed.DataBind(); if (resultado.Sucesso) { lblMensagem.Visible = false; ListaGridPersistida = oPedidos; gvListaMeusPed.DataSource = (List<MeusPedidos>)ListaGridPersistida; gvListaMeusPed.DataBind(); } else { lblMensagem.Text = resultado.Mensagens[0].Descricoes[0].ToString(); lblMensagem.Visible = false; } }